Aabha Sharma won the hearts of the audience
Abha Sharma is a brilliant artist, she has been doing theatre for a long time. She has made her own identity by playing side roles in many films. This time she is seen in season 3 of Panchayat. Her work in this series and especially her dialogues are being liked a lot. Her dialogues like ‘Bas andar se man achcha nahi lag raha hai’, ‘Awas mil jayega na sachetiv ji’ are being liked a lot.

Arjun Kapoor’s heroine Sanch has been spotted
Amma ji aka Abha Sharma has worked with famous actors in many films. The 2012 superhit film Ishaqzaade starred Parineeti Chopra and Arjun Kapoor in the lead roles. In this film, she played the role of Parineeti’s grandmother. She was also seen kissing Parineeti in the song ‘Jhalla Valla’ of the film. Apart from this film, she appeared in films like Daas Dev and Shooter.
